Output 666d6c58e5cf5b7b0e4283d7b9e6c23209ec742a359c7c4476ec793179eee142:0

value
10047977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18cc36243af224df609ba6b1a475efd766948e09 OP_EQUAL
address
33x8n1aWs1wZUkfHaj4Sxsu7dtqLLjhkAb
transaction
666d6c58e5cf5b7b0e4283d7b9e6c23209ec742a359c7c4476ec793179eee142
spent
true